Biathlon

Biathlon is a winter sport that combines cross-country skiing and rifle shooting. Athletes compete in a race that involves skiing a set distance, interspersed with shooting at targets. Competitors must demonstrate both endurance through skiing and precision in shooting, as they are required to hit targets while managing the physical exertion of the race. The sport involves various distances and formats, including individual races, sprint events, and relay competitions. Biathlon originated from military training and has evolved into a popular competitive sport featured in the Winter Olympic Games and various international competitions.
